Today's weather was great! Nice and cool, mid 50's, winds from the South East. Perfect day for going out to WS. I bumped my left outer knee on a corner and it bruised. It's been sore for the past two or three days. It has since healed a bit, but is still noticeably sore. My right outer knee has also been sore, but has subsided and is no longer a hindrance. I had to adjust my pace accordingly. I cruised my way to route 202. Other than the knees, I felt good going out. I took it easy making my way out to WS. I had a head-wind and I was looking forward to the return trip. So, I made it to WS and turned around. I think it was perfect rehab for the knees. I was within my pain tolerances and I didn't feel as though I was further agitating the ailments. No digs today, just nice moderate tempo. Out of the saddle when needed and stretching all the while. Concentration was good. Balance and form felt good. Gear is working well. My bike is dirty again from the run-off water. Other notes, I saw 4 cyclists today, one of which I crossed paths twice.
